Description

Ethanone, 2-Amino-1-(2-Benzothiazolyl)- (9Ci) is a specialized organic compound featuring a benzothiazole core linked to an amino-substituted ethanone moiety. This unique molecular architecture makes it a valuable intermediate and building block in advanced organic synthesis. It is primarily required by pharmaceutical research and fine chemical manufacturing sectors for the development of novel active ingredients and functional materials.

Basic Information

Product Name Ethanone, 2-Amino-1-(2-Benzothiazolyl)- (9Ci)
CAS No. 108127-97-5
Molecular Formula C9H8N2OS
Molecular Weight 192.24 g/mol
Synonyms 2-Amino-1-(benzothiazol-2-yl)ethanone; 1-(2-Benzothiazolyl)-2-aminoethanone; 2-Amino-1-(2-benzothiazolyl)ethan-1-one; 2-Acetylaminobenzothiazole; 2-(2-Aminoacetyl)benzothiazole; 108127-97-5; ATB (abbreviation)

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). This compound is light-sensitive (store away from light) and may be hygroscopic (moisture-sensitive); therefore, containers must be kept sealed to minimize exposure to atmospheric moisture.
